Kenvue, the maker of Tylenol, has secured a significant deal with Kimberly-Clark, a leading consumer goods giant known for its popular paper-based products. This partnership is set to enhance Kimberly-Clark's portfolio by incorporating more everyday American products, which is exciting news for consumers looking for trusted brands. The collaboration not only signifies growth for both companies but also reflects a trend in the industry towards strategic alliances that can better meet consumer needs.
